Posco starts EV steel plant construction

South Korean steelmaker Posco has broken ground on its non-grain oriented electrical steel plant in Gwangyang in South Jeolla Province. The investment of this plant is around $800 million, and the designed capacity is 300,000 tonnes/year of non-oriented electrical steel coil for electric vehicles, Kallanish notes.
